Double Non Coronary Aortic Sinuses: An Autopsy Case Finding Showing the Arterial Variation
We report a case of variant origin of the right coronary artery from the left posterior aortic sinus. This was observed routinely during a medico legal autopsy of a 58 year old male who died in a road traffic accident.
